$370,000 Income Tax Breakdown in Massachusetts
| Tax | Amount | Eff. Rate |
|---|---|---|
| Federal Income Tax | $93,797 | 25.35% |
| Massachusetts State Income Tax | $18,500 | 5.00% |
| Social Security (6.2%) | $10,918 | 2.95% |
| Medicare (1.45%+) | $6,895 | 1.86% |
| Total Tax | $130,110 | 35.16% |
| Take-Home Pay | $239,890 | 64.84% |
